Mission

To provide shelter, prevention, and supportive housing services to the homeless and near-homeless.

Programs

4 programs

Supportive employment program: in 2024 we continued serving individuals in our employment program by providing direct hourly part time or full time employment. We fill 6 - 12 full-time positions at frontier co-op each day across three shifts and provide transportation to and from frontier. We also offer part time seasonal work with the city of cedar rapids to perform litter abatement in public spaces around cedar rapids. In 2024 we employed over 93 of our clients at an average wage of $14.75/hour. In 2024, over 50% of employment clients exited the program with increasing their income. In 2024, we worked to stabilize a social enterprise at willis dady works employment hub to employ 8 individuals at risk of or experiencing homelessness through our mattress recycling program.

Permanent supportive housing: we provide permanent supportive housing units of income based housing with case management for individuals and households with children. These units are for those qualifying as chronically homeless based by huds definition. On-site case management is provided to build stability and prevent cycling through community support systems. Feeling safe hastens better self-care practices, improved health, and outlook. In 2024 we opened a 14 unit apartment complex to further our permanent supportive housing portfolio. In 2024 we operated a total of 36 units of permanent supportive housing. In 2024 we serviced 46 individuals and 5 families (5 children) in our supportive housing program.

Street outreach: in 2024, we served 149 people who were sleeping unsheltered in linn county. Our street outreach program reaches individuals sleeping in places not meant for human habitation such as in encampments, under bridges, in alleys, or in their vehicles. We are able to connect them with their basic needs such as hygiene products, blankets, pillows, tents and clothing. Our case managers are able to assist clients in this program access vital documents to work towards securing stable housing. In 2022, we expanded our street outreach program to open hector's place day center at our willis dady works employment hub. The day center provides immediate access to shower and laundry facilities for individuals sleeping unsheltered with additional access to immediate case management services and referrals to employment services and job trainings at the employment hub. The day center sees on average 20 clients per day.

Rapid rehousing and veteran case management: we provide rapid rehousing to clients who are literally homeless. Rapid rehousing is a program that provides case management and small amounts of temporary rental assistance to help people move out of homelessness and into housing with deposit and/or rent money. In 2024 we served 78 individuals through his program. 52% of the households served exited the program to housing. We also housed 23 veterans through our medium-term housing program, transition in place. Transition in place is funded through the department of veteran affairs and allows us to rehouse veterans experiencing literal homelessness and provide up to two years of rent assistance and intensive case management supports. In 2023, we started a housing retention case management program through the va, working upstream to keep veterans in their housing and out of the literal homeless system. In 2024, we served 56 veterans with this new program.
